There is a post hole auger coming up in a local auction and if I can get it cheap enough and it will work for my purpose I might buy it. It comes with a 24" auger. I realize that a 24" auger would probably be too big for my little Kubota L2501, especially since I have alot of clay around my yard. What would be the max size bit for my tractor in clay conditions. I'm not sure how deep the clay goes.

Max bit size is going to depend on the soil, and with clay, the clay's moisture content, the presence of rocks. etc... The biggest factor being how big of a "bite" you let the auger take before you raise it back up and let it clean off before it "corkscrews" too much into the ground and gets stuck.

But realistically, 24" seems big to run from a 20 hp (pto) tractor.

Why not bid on it, try it, and if too big, change the auger to a smaller size ? (Your bid taking this additional expense under consideration)

What would you want to put in a 24" hole?

I find small tractor can do most things, (not weight related) as large tractors, they just do it a LOT slower.
I have properties with red clay and others with black clay. I find in the summer time, with even my little 6" auger, I can NOT dig more than a few inches. It does not mater if I use a 33hp or 95hp tractor, or if I put 200lb of weight on the auger. The clay just gets too hard.

Now, if the ground is soft, and you know how to use your auger, your tractor, I believe could handle it. Just remember with a small tractor you have small lifting force on the 3pt. PTO's do not have reverse. So, you just have to take small bites. Very small bits.

Now if I needed to dig a 24" hole, I would prefer to dig very slowly with tractor power than with a hand shovel.
